How did the Colts get Carson Wentz?

The Colts were able to get Wentz for the relatively cheap price of two Day 2 draft picks. One was a third-round pick in the 2021 NFL Draft that the Eagles traded to the Cowboys to move up and select DeVonta Smith. The second is a conditional 2022 second-round pick that the Eagles will be watching closely.

Who did Colts trade?

The Indianapolis Colts acquired veteran offensive lineman Matt Pryor in a trade with the Philadelphia Eagles, the teams announced. In the deal, the Colts surrendered a 2022 sixth-round pick and in return will receive Pryor and the Eagles’ 2022 seventh-round pick.

Who is the highest paid NFL player?

Quarterback is the most important position on the football field. It’s also an extremely lucrative position, both on and off the field. According to Overthecap.com, the top 10 earners in average salary for the 2021 NFL season are all quarterbacks — led by Patrick Mahomes of the Kansas City Chiefs at $45 million.

Did the Colts get a new quarterback?

The Indianapolis Colts signed quarterback Brett Hundley, the team announced Saturday. Hundley will be joining a quarterback room that includes Jacob Eason, Sam Ehlinger and Jalen Morton, none of which have played in an NFL game at this point in their careers.
